Scrape PitchBook (pitchbook.com) company profiles — description, HQ, funding rounds, investors, acquisitions, competitors, and FAQ-derived valuation/revenue — for market research, deal sourcing, competitive intelligence or M&A lead lists. Pay per company profile returned, no subscription.
What you get
One row per company profile, including:
| Field | Description |
|---|---|
companyId | PitchBook company id (from the profile URL) |
companyName | Company name |
profileUrl | The PitchBook profile URL scraped |
description | Company description |
website, logoUrl | Website URL, logo image URL |
foundedYear, employees | Year founded, employee count |
status, ownershipStatus, financingStatus | Company/ownership/financing status |
primaryIndustry, formerlyKnownAs | Industry classification, former names |
hqAddress, hqCity, hqPostalCode, hqCountry | Structured HQ address |
latestDealType, financingRoundsCount | Latest deal type, number of financing rounds |
currentValuation, currentRevenue | Current valuation / revenue, when PitchBook has made them public for this company (null when gated — see below) |
investorsTable, investorsTableGated | Full investor rows when public; investorsTableGated=true when this company's investor table is subscription-only |
investorsFromFaq, investorsTotalCount | A partial investor name list + total count, surfaced from the page's FAQ even when the full table is gated |
fundingRounds, fundingRoundsGated | Funding-round rows when public |
acquisitions, acquisitionsGated | Acquisition deals (company, date, type, industry) |
competitorsFromFaq, competitorsTotalCount | Named competitors + total count |
acquisitionDate, acquiredBy | If this company was itself acquired |
faq | The full public Q&A block PitchBook publishes for this company |
scrapedAt | ISO 8601 timestamp |
Every gated table is explicitly flagged (investorsTableGated,
fundingRoundsGated, acquisitionsGated, competitorsTableGated) so you can
always tell "PitchBook doesn't have this" apart from "this data is behind
PitchBook's own paywall for this company" — this actor never guesses or
fabricates a value for a locked table.

Access & reliability
PitchBook profile pages sit behind Cloudflare Enterprise-class bot defence. This actor reaches the site through a built-in managed access layer — no proxy account, key, or login is required on your side. Extraction keys on the page's own structured data (JSON-LD, semantic HTML attributes), not styling classes, so it stays robust across front-end redeploys.
